Why Calabasas’s Climate & Housing Affect Garage Door

Calabasas sits in an inland valley that routinely runs 15°F or more above coastal LA temperatures, and that thermal load doesn’t spare your garage. The expensive custom wood doors that HOAs here mandate — the carriage-house profiles and stained cedar panels that define the aesthetic of communities like The Oaks — warp, crack, and suffer finish failure at accelerated rates compared to identical doors installed in Malibu or Santa Monica. We’ve measured gap openings on south-facing doors in Calabasas Highlands that simply don’t occur in cooler microclimates, and we’ve replaced bottom seals shredded by UV degradation twice as often as in coastal service areas.

The Santa Ana wind dynamic adds a separate failure mode. Calabasas is a documented wind funnel, and the large multi-panel doors on these estates — often 16-foot or wider, frequently solid-wood construction weighing 300–500 pounds — generate enormous track stress when gusts hit broadside. We’ve responded to wind-season calls where the bottom seal has blown out entirely, where rollers have jumped track, and where the automatic reverse system has triggered falsely due to frame flex. The Woolsey Fire burn scar through the 91302 ZIP and surrounding Las Virgenes areas generated a 2019–2022 rebuild wave of custom installs that are now hitting their first major service cycle — springs fatiguing, openers straining, hardware settling — which is why we’re seeing elevated call volume from those newer properties.

Pricing for Garage Door in Calabasas

Calabasas pricing reflects the hardware reality of this market: heavier doors, custom materials, and HOA compliance steps that don’t apply elsewhere.

Service Typical Range
Standard torsion spring replacement (single door) $180 – $340
Heavy-duty spring system (estate/multi-panel wood door) $380 – $650
Garage door opener repair $150 – $320
New opener installation (belt drive with smart features) $480 – $890
Track realignment / roller replacement $140 – $280
Full door replacement (steel, standard size) $1,400 – $2,400
Full door replacement (custom wood / carriage-house, HOA-specified) $2,800 – $6,500+
HOA submittal packet preparation (included with install) No additional charge
